Schoolcraft v. The City Of New York et al

Filing 96

ORDER: The Plaintiff's letter dated August 1 will be treated as a motion to amend and heard on submission, without oral argument, on August 22, 2012. All motion papers shall be served in accordance with Local Civil Rule 6.1. (Signed by Judge Robert W. Sweet on 8/2/2012) (lmb)
